Leffa
L
Leffa
Overview :
Leffa is a unified framework for controllable character image generation that allows for precise control over character appearance (e.g., virtual fitting) and pose (e.g., pose transfer). The model minimizes detail distortion and maintains high image quality by guiding target queries to relevant areas in the reference images during training. Key advantages of Leffa include model agnosticism, enabling performance enhancement of other diffusion models.
Target Users :
Target audience includes researchers and developers in the image generation field, especially those requiring precise control over character images for applications such as virtual fitting and pose estimation. Leffa is highly suitable for users looking to innovate and research in these areas due to its high-quality image generation and pose control capabilities.
Total Visits: 29.7M
Top Region: US(17.94%)
Website Views : 80.3K
Use Cases
Using Leffa for virtual fitting, users can upload their own images, and the model will generate images with various clothing options.
In film production, Leffa can be used to generate character images in specific poses, reducing the cost and time of actual filming.
In fashion design, designers can utilize Leffa to preview how clothing designs appear on different models.
Features
- Appearance control (virtual fitting): Generates character images based on reference images with precise control over appearance.
- Pose control (pose transfer): Transfers one pose to another for accurate pose control.
- Reduces detail distortion: Minimizes distortion of details from reference images while maintaining high image quality.
- Model agnosticism: The loss function of Leffa can enhance the performance of other diffusion models.
- High-quality image generation: Achieved through a diffusion baseline, producing images of superior quality.
- Visual result comparison: Leffa significantly reduces detail distortion while generating high-quality images compared to other methods.
- Community discussion: Provides a forum for user interaction and feedback.
- Code and model evaluation: Supplies code for model evaluation, facilitating performance testing.
How to Use
1. Create and activate the conda environment: Use the conda command to create an environment named 'leffa' and activate it.
2. Install dependencies: In the Leffa directory, use pip to install the dependencies listed in requirements.txt.
3. Run the Gradio application: Enter 'python app.py' in the terminal to launch Leffa's Gradio application.
4. Upload reference images: On the Gradio application interface, upload reference images for controlling character appearance or pose.
5. Select control options: Choose between appearance control or pose control as needed.
6. Generate images: Click the generate button, and Leffa will create new character images based on the uploaded reference images and selected control options.
7. Download or share results: The generated images can be downloaded or shared for further applications or research.
AIbase
Empowering the Future, Your AI Solution Knowledge Base
© 2025AIbase